Output 90c7125c33c6bb62b33dc1964ed64bb00ffdc0b53865403da89a19dea630cd00:0

value
978109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854df28d95ff54dd4eb810b52f691598d3cff349 OP_EQUAL
address
3DqsAwd3XJ6nqZrRbbyNRNAfwQ8DhKn2eB
transaction
90c7125c33c6bb62b33dc1964ed64bb00ffdc0b53865403da89a19dea630cd00
spent
true